mobster

/mɒbs.tər/ noun · British & US
Valid in UKValid in US
Share WhatsApp

What does mobster mean?

noun

A person, especially a man, who is involved in organized crime, such as a member of a Mafia or gang. A person who is considered to be a member of an organized crime group.

Example

"The mobster was known for his ruthless tactics and ability to evade the law."
